[Reason interpretation]: Children generally appear to be rubbing and dragging behavior, the fundamental reason is that the child's life experience is insufficient, and the concept of time is not very clear, resulting in an external appearance. At this time, the child has a kind of "perceptual inertia" for time: what is the world like? Children need to see, listen, smell, these are all feelings; what does time look like? What are you like? This combination of wholeness, multiple sensations, is perception. A child's cognitive abilities are the result of the child's experience (perception) of contact with things themselves (sensations). Moreover, people's perception of time slowly becomes precise, not overnight.

【Cultivation Suggestions】: Suggestions for cultivating good time habits:

1. Enhance children's perception of time: such as using hourglasses or alarm clocks to let children perceive time, through games or test the completion time of specific events, the elapsed time and remaining time are presented in front of the child, so that children have a clearer perception of time.

2. Refine your child's time routine table: The essence of developing a habit is to refine the empty big habit into specific small goals that the child can implement. Parents guide their children to think about and express the events that need to be completed in a day and prioritize them. Note that the more the child participates autonomously, the more willing the child will be to follow the rules they have set.

[Junwenjun wisdom sharing]: It is normal for children aged 6-7 to not have a good control of time and do not know how to allocate time. What wise parents should do is: first, to control their emotions and accompany them patiently; second, to improve their children's accuracy of time, guide children to slowly become the masters of time, let children learn to dominate time, and enhance children's sense of control and self-confidence in life.
